It's been about 16 months since the last special episode of The Best Laid Plans podcast but so much has happened in my side-line life as a writer that it's high time I brought all of you up to date.  So here's a talk I did recently at the Women's Canadian Club of Toronto about The Best Laid Plans and my unorthodox and unlikely journey to the published land.  I hope you enjoy it.  It's been quite a ride and I'm grateful for all the support along the way.
